# Vinext Cloudflare Workers monorepo migration

## Goal

Migrate anyclick from a Vercel-hosted Next.js monorepo to a Cloudflare Workers-oriented monorepo using Vinext as the Next.js compatibility layer and deployment path.

Vinext replaces the previous OpenNext direction for this plan. The main idea is to keep the existing Next.js app structure, run it through Vinext's Vite-based Next.js API implementation, and deploy to Cloudflare Workers with native Worker bindings.

## Current repo shape

- Root is a Yarn 1 Turborepo with `apps/*` and `packages/*` workspaces.
- `apps/web` is the only app today and runs Next.js 16 with App Router.
- `packages/*` contains publishable `@ewjdev/anyclick-*` packages built with `tsup`.
- Backend behavior currently lives in `apps/web/src/app/api/**/route.ts`.
- Deployment is currently Vercel-oriented.
- Root `package.json` currently allows Node `>=20.9.0`; the migration should standardize local and CI tooling on Node v24.

## Target repo shape

```text
anyclick/
apps/
web/ # Next-compatible Vinext app deployed to Cloudflare Workers
api/ # Optional later split for high-risk API routes
packages/
anyclick-* # Existing publishable packages, mostly unchanged
.cursor/plans/
vinext-cloudflare-workers-monorepo-migration.plan.md
```

Start with a single `apps/web` Vinext deployment. Add `apps/api` only if route size, payload limits, bindings, or release isolation justify splitting the API out after the first compatibility pass.

## Assumptions to confirm

- Use Vinext, not `@opennextjs/cloudflare`.
- Keep Yarn 1 and Turborepo unless Vinext compatibility forces a narrow tooling change.
- Support Node v24 for local development, CI, Vinext builds, Wrangler deploys, and package publishing.
- Preserve the existing Next.js App Router files during the first migration pass.
- Keep npm package publishing, Changesets, roadmap sync, and feedback cleanup workflows on GitHub Actions.
- Use Cloudflare Workers as the first production target.

## Systems engineering recommendation

Recommended path: choose Option A, a single `apps/web` Vinext Worker for the MVP. Do not create `apps/api` during the first implementation pass. Keep route paths stable, keep Upstash Redis for chat history and rate limiting, and make Node v24 plus Vinext compatibility the first execution gate.

This path minimizes moving parts while proving the highest-risk question: can the current Next.js 16 app, route handlers, streaming chat, uploads, and local packages run correctly under Vinext on Cloudflare Workers?

Only split into `apps/api` after the single Worker fails a measurable gate.

## Options to choose from

| Option | Shape | Choose when | Tradeoff | Recommendation |
| ------ | ----------------------------------------------------------- | --------------------------------------------------------------------------- | -------------------------------------------------------- | ------------------- |
| A | `apps/web` only, Vinext Worker owns pages and API routes | First migration pass, unknown Vinext compatibility, fastest parity test | Larger single Worker and shared release cycle | Use this first |
| B | `apps/web` Vinext Worker plus `apps/api` Worker | API routes need separate limits, deploy cadence, bindings, or observability | More routing, CORS, deployment, and local dev complexity | Keep as fallback |
| C | Keep Vercel live while Cloudflare runs preview traffic | Production risk must be near zero during migration | Temporary dual deploy and secret duplication | Use during rollout |
| D | Move storage to Cloudflare KV/R2/Durable Objects during MVP | Upstash becomes a blocker or payload size exceeds Worker limits | Adds data migration and new failure modes | Defer unless forced |

## Recommended implementation notes

- Keep Vinext adoption additive first: add `vinext:*` scripts before replacing `dev`, `build`, or `start`.
- Treat `process.env` access as a migration smell in route handlers. Centralize it behind one runtime env adapter instead of changing every route differently.
- Do not migrate Upstash to KV in the first pass. Storage migration should be a separate decision with its own tests.
- Do not create `apps/api` until the single Worker has failed a gate for a concrete reason.
- Prefer small Worker-safe helpers for encoding over broad compatibility flags, especially in package code that is published to npm.
- Keep `@ewjdev/anyclick-cursor-local` out of production Worker bundles.
- Update `@types/node` to a Node v24-compatible version in the same PR that updates package engines, then verify package builds.
- Add missing env documentation for `OPENAI_API_KEY`, `UPLOADTHING_TOKEN`, and `QUICKCHAT_KV_*` before preview deploy.

### 3. Node v24 support

Node v24 is the required build and tooling runtime for this migration. Cloudflare Workers still run on the Workers runtime, so Node v24 support means the repository tools, local development commands, CI jobs, Vinext build, Wrangler deploy, and publishing workflows all run cleanly on Node v24.

Required changes:

- Update root `package.json` engines to require Node v24, for example `>=24.0.0`.
- Add or update a checked-in Node version file such as `.nvmrc` or `.node-version` with `24`.
- Change GitHub Actions `actions/setup-node` jobs from Node 22 to Node 24.
- Verify Yarn 1, Turborepo, `tsup`, TypeScript, Vinext, Wrangler, Changesets, and Next-compatible scripts under Node v24.
- Document Node v24 in `AGENTS.md`, `CONTRIBUTING.md`, and any Cloudflare setup notes.

### 6. API route migration checklist

Keep route paths stable so existing clients and demos do not need a first-pass rewrite.

| Route | Current purpose | Vinext/Workers work |
| ---------------------------- | ------------------------------------ | ------------------------------------------------------- |
| `/api/feedback` | Create GitHub/Jira/Cursor feedback | Bind env, audit payload size, guard local Cursor branch |
| `/api/ac/jira` | Jira metadata and search | Bind env, verify Basic auth encoding in Worker runtime |
| `/api/anyclick/chat` | AI suggestions and streaming chat | Validate `ai` streaming response under Workers |
| `/api/anyclick/chat/history` | Upstash-backed chat history | Keep Upstash first, later evaluate KV |
| `/api/uploadthing` | UploadThing file/url/data URL upload | Verify multipart parsing and UploadThing server adapter |

### 7. Package compatibility audit

Most packages stay publishable and runtime-agnostic. Server-facing packages need a Worker audit:

- `@ewjdev/anyclick-github`: replace or validate `Buffer` usage for base64/media behavior.
- `@ewjdev/anyclick-jira`: replace or validate `Buffer` usage for Basic auth and attachments.
- `@ewjdev/anyclick-cursor`: validate auth header construction.
- `@ewjdev/anyclick-uploadthing`: validate dynamic server import and base64 conversion.
- `@ewjdev/anyclick-cursor-local`: keep Node-only and development-only.

Prefer small Worker-safe helpers over enabling broad compatibility flags everywhere.

## Risks

- Vinext is newer and targets pragmatic compatibility rather than bug-for-bug Vercel/Next parity.
- AI streaming may behave differently under Workers.
- UploadThing server adapter may assume Node APIs.
- Screenshot-heavy feedback payloads may hit Worker request size or CPU limits.
- `Buffer` usage in server adapters may require Worker-safe replacements.
- Cloudflare bindings require a cleaner env boundary than current `process.env` usage.
- Node v24 may expose stale dependency, lockfile, or CI assumptions that were hidden under Node 22.
- CI currently has script drift that may hide migration failures.

# AGENTS.md

## Cursor Cloud specific instructions

### Overview

This is a Yarn-based Turborepo monorepo for "anyclick" — a React developer toolkit that enables right-click feedback capture with DOM context. It consists of 13 npm packages under `@ewjdev/` scope plus a Next.js 16 documentation/demo site (`apps/web`).

### Quick reference

| Task | Command |
|------|---------|
| Install deps | `yarn install` |
| Build all packages | `yarn build` |
| Dev mode (all) | `yarn dev` |
| Format check | `yarn format:check` |
| Format fix | `yarn format` |
| Typecheck packages | `yarn turbo run typecheck --filter=./packages/*` |
| Build web app | `yarn turbo run build --filter=web-app` |

### Running the dev server

- `yarn dev` starts Turborepo dev mode for all packages (tsup watchers) and the web app (Next.js with Turbopack + HTTPS).
- The web app will be available at **https://localhost:3000** with a self-signed certificate (auto-generated via mkcert on first run).
- No external services are required for basic development. GitHub, Jira, OpenAI, and Upstash integrations are optional and controlled by env vars in `.env.local`.

### Important caveats

- **Node.js 22+** is required (CI uses Node 22; `engines` field says `>=20.9.0` but CONTRIBUTING.md specifies 22+).
- **`yarn build` must complete before `yarn dev`** on a fresh clone since packages depend on each other's build outputs (`^build` in turbo.json).
- The web app's `"lint": "next lint"` script has a known issue with Next.js 16 CLI (the command fails with "Invalid project directory provided"). CI only lints packages, not the web app: `yarn turbo run lint --filter=./packages/*`.
- **Format check** (`yarn format:check`) will report ~91 pre-existing formatting issues. These are in `.cursor/plans/`, docs, and some source files. This is the repo's current state.
- The `--experimental-https` flag on the web dev server auto-generates SSL certs in `apps/web/certificates/` on first run — no manual step required.
